What is the difference between lot number and serial number?

A serial number is a unique number assigned to identify a specific item. A lot number is an identification number assigned to products indicating the batch or lot in which the product was manufactured or processed.

How do you read a 4 digit date code?

Understanding AIC Date Code Labels (AIC) uses a 4 digit date code label either directly on the product if it fits, or on the packaging if the product is too small. The code has two parts with the first 3 digits signifying the day of the year and the last digit signifying the year.
